Restaurant Summary

The Parq sits by the park with a warm and bustling energy—think families, friends, and big platters of meat. Diners describe the room as modern and cozy, with servers who can be charming but occasionally stretched. One guest summed it up: great vibe and strong grills, though the pacing can lag. In the kitchen, the approach is classic Portuguese grill with seafood standouts like octopus lagareiro and a comforting Bacalhau à Parq, plus burgers, salads, and a veggie risotto for range. It suits carnivores and casual groups more than seekers of culinary fireworks; value feels solid if you stick to mains and watch platter pricing. Families are well accommodated: a dedicated kids section (fish sticks, chicken), simple sides, and familiar burgers make it easy for picky eaters. If you need a quiet corner or rapid service for toddlers, consider off-peak times; otherwise, book ahead for weekend lunches.
